Rajkot Gaming Zone Fire: 27 dead, one missing, investigation underway; Here's all you need to know
TRP Game Zone on Nana Mauva Road in Rajkot on Saturday, claiming the lives of at least 27 individuals, including nine young children. The victims were tragically burned to death in the inferno. According to DCP Parthrajsinh Gohil, the death toll has reached 27, while search and rescue efforts continue at the scene. The fire, which started around 6 pm, caused chaos as some managed to escape while others were trapped by collapsing temporary structures. Sources said at least 300 people were present in the game zone due to summer vacation and weekend. Ilesh Kher, the chief fire officer of Rajkot, said, «A temporary structure collapsed near the entrance, making it difficult for the people to rush outside the dome. This also created hurdles in firefighting.» Although a short circuit is commonly thought to have initiated the fire, officials from the fire department have indicated that the precise cause will only be determined after a thorough investigation has been conducted.

Rajkot Fire: 27 dead, 1 missing, 30 ICU beds prepared, owner & manager of gaming zone being interrogated | Top 7 updates
Rajkot Fire: The death toll in the Rajkot gaming room fire has risen to 27, as per an ANI report. The fire broke out at a gaming zone in Rajkot, Gujarat, at around 4.30 pm on May 25, resulting in the loss of lives, including children.Gujarat Home Minister Harsh Sanghvi, who visited the site early on May 26, told ANI that an SIT investigation has been initiated in the matter, and "all investigations will begin today".

MEA show-cause notice to Prajwal Revanna in sexual abuse case
Ministry of External Affairs has served a show-cause notice to suspended JDS MP Prajwal Revanna asking why his diplomatic passport should not be cancelled in view of allegations of sexual abuse against him. The MEA is awaiting his response before deciding on the next course of action, sources told ET. The show-cause notice, served through email, is part of the process initiated to cancel Prajwal's passport. The case is being dealt under the provisions of the Passports Act of 1967. The MP from Hassan left India on April 27, a day after voting for the Lok Sabha elections took place in his constituency. If his passport is cancelled, then Prajwal's stay abroad will be illegal and he may face legal action in the country of stay, sources said.

Hajj 2024: Visit visa holders and tourists can't enter Makkah in Saudi Arabia if...
Hajj 2024: Saudi Arabia's government banned visit visa holders and tourists from performing the Hajj pilgrimage and entering Makkah from May 23 to June 21. To be allowed to perform the pilgrimage, a person must get a Saudi Hajj visa or obtain a Hajj permit."Visit visas of all types and names do not entitle their holder to perform Hajj, and instructions require obtaining a permit for that," Saudi Arabia's Ministry of Interior informed in a post on X.This means visit visas do not grant permission to perform Hajj.
